@tecsinapse/ui-kit é um conjuntos de bibliotecas contendo diversos componentes React para facilitar sua vida ;)
Neste repositório estão as seguintes bibliotecas:
Package | folder | Feature |
---|---|---|
@tecsinapse/ui-kit |
ui-ki | |
@tecsinapse/uploader |
uploader | |
@tecsinapse/carousel |
carousel | |
@tecsinapse/pickers |
pickers | |
@tecsinapse/wizard |
wizard | |
@tecsinapse/table |
table |
Para acessar os documentos acesse nosso storybook
É recomendável utilizar uma versão "node": ">=14.0.0"
e yarn > 1.17
Para add em seu projeto:
yarn add @tecsinapse/ui-kit
E adicione o ThemeProvider em seu projeto como abaixo:
import React from "react";
import ReactDOM from "react-dom";
import App from "./components/App/App";
import { ThemeProvider } from "@tecsinapse/ui-kit";
ReactDOM.render(
<ThemeProvider variant="black">
<App />
</ThemeProvider>,
document.getElementById("root")
);
Para rodar localmente na porta 5555
yarn && yarn dev
Para buildar e publicar a lib:
npx lerna publish
LIB | Repo | Storybook |
---|---|---|
@tecsinapse/chat | Repo | Storybook |
@tecsinapse/login | Repo | Storybook |
@tecsinapse/text-editor | Repo | Storybook |
@tecsinapse/timeslot-selector | Repo | Storybook |